Key Takeaways for Consumers

  • Don’t Just Look at the Star Rating: While the overall score is a good initial indicator, read a selection of recent reviews, both high and low ratings, to get a balanced view.
  • Look for Trends: Identify recurring themes in both praise and criticism. If a specific issue is mentioned repeatedly, it might be a systemic problem. If it’s an isolated incident, it might be less concerning.
  • Assess Responsiveness: Pay attention to how Homeshield Scotland Ltd. responds to negative feedback. A company that acknowledges and attempts to resolve issues publicly demonstrates good customer service.
